On April 1, Divjak Topic Bahtijarevic & Krka announced that Havas Ground Handling’s acquisition of MZLZ Ground Handling Services (as reported by CEE Legal Matters on February 22, 2022) has closed.

MZLZ Ground Handling Services is the sole provider of ground handling services at Zagreb International Airport.

Havas Ground Handling is a Turkey-based ground handling company.

As previously reported, Divjak Topic Bahtijarevic & Krka has advised Turkey's Havas Ground Handling on its acquisition of MZLZ Ground Handling Services in Croatia.

"We continuously focus on developing operations through innovation, while trying to provide maximum quality service to our partners, airlines,” said Havas General Manager Mete Erna. “Approximately 30 airlines regularly operate to Zagreb, and it is the main airport of Croatia, a globally known tourism country. By taking over passenger, baggage, and cargo services at Zagreb airport, we will increase the quality of service and continue to invest in ground services, for the benefit of passengers and airlines in Zagreb."

Divjak Topic Bahtijarevic & Krka’s team was led by Partner Marina Krka.
